Job SummaryLVN administers nursing care to residents within an assigned unit. Maintains accurate records reflecting the resident's condition, medications, and treatments. Administers medications and notes reactions. Assigns duties to ancillary nursing staff based on resident's needs, available staff and unit needs. Directs and supervises ancillary nursing staff in the delivery of care. Accompanies physicians on rounds to answer questions, receive instructions and note resident's care requirements.
EssentialFunctions
- Assists in maintaining a physical, social and psychological environment in the best interests of residents. Ensures resident rights are maintained at all times.
- LVN monitors residents within state licensure regulations; supervises and directs nursing assistants where allowed by state licensure regulations.
- Assists in writing care plans based on resident needs and change of condition.
- Obtains and administers medication and treatments as prescribed by physician. Documents and reviews medication and treatment sheets for accuracy and compliance with physician orders, professional standards, federal and state regulations and company policy.
- Monitors responses to care treatment plans. Possesses knowledge of medication interactions and notifies nursing supervisor or designee of any issues. Adheres to company systems, processes and procedures.
- Counts controlled substances with outgoing nurse or designee; secures and corrects reconciliation of controlled substances during shift.
- Ensures cleanliness and organization of medicine supply room and security of discontinued medicine in accordance with federal and state regulations and company policy.
- Assists with discharge process relevant to medication and treatment orders.
- Possesses knowledge of OSHA regulations, infection control standards, and emergency procedures.
- Follows policies and procedures to ensure resident safety.
- Documents all pertinent information regarding nursing care, care plans and observation of resident overall condition.
- Attends training to maintain skill level and remain current in emerging healthcare trends.
